Hot Toys hits the rewind button to revisit Suicide Squad, this time with a new version of Harley Quinn. Shown in a brief flashback scene, this rendition of Margot Robbie’s Harley depicts the Joker’s main squeeze decked out in a pole dancing dress… pole included.
The 1/6th scale Harley Quinn (Dancer Dress Version) Collectible Figure’s special features:
– Newly sculpted head sculpt with authentic and detailed likeness of Margot Robbie as Harley Quinn in Suicide Squad
– Shoulder-length curly blonde, pink and light blue real fabric hair implantation
– Movie-accurate facial expression with detailed make-up, skin texture and tattoos
– Body with over 30 points of articulations
– Approximately 29 cm tall with high heels
– Six (6) pieces of interchangeable hands including:
· One (1) pair of relaxed hands
· Four (4) pieces of accessories holding hands
– Each piece of head sculpt is specially hand-painted
Costume:
– One (1) gold and black argyle patterned fabric dress
– One (1) pair of gold and black high heels shoes
Accessories:
– Three (3) gold colored necklaces
– Three (3) gold colored watches (wearable on the left arm)
– One (1) gold colored bangle (wearable on the right arm)
– Two (2) gold colored bracelets (wearable on the left and right wrists)
– One (1) gold colored anklets
– One (1) gold colored dancing pole
– One (1) gold colored metal chain
– Specially designed Suicide Squad themed figure stand with character nameplate, movie logo, and character backdrop
Artists:
– Head Sculpted by Soyoung Lee
– Head Painted by E-Lee
– Head Art Directed by JC. Hong
Release date: Approximately Q2 – Q3, 2018
